The jigsaw classroom is a cooperative learning technique developed by social psychologist elliot aronson in 1971. Just as a jigsaw puzzle is a collection of various pieces that come together to make a complete picture, the jigsaw method of teaching is a collection of topics, which will be fully developed by students before coming together to make a complete idea. what is jigsaw method of teaching?
